Page 2 Housing Happenings Closing/Check-out: How should I leave my room? Bedroom/Suites: • All rooms must be cleaned, vacuumed and have garbage removed prior to checking out. • Furniture must be in same configuration as during check-in. • Beds must be bunked (with pins) over the desk with dresser, file cabinet and chair underneath desk. • Microfridge - Every room or suite will have at least one. Make sure it’s clean and defrosted, but Do Not Turn Off. All persons in a room or suite is responsible for cleaning the microfridge(s) provided and will be charged if they are not cleaned. • Bedrails attached to proper bed. • Bathrooms (suite vanity) empty and cleaned. • Set thermostat to 78 degrees. • Lock windows, shut blinds. • Turn off lights, shut and lock door. How do I check-out of my room? Choose From Two Options Below: Express Check-Out: Use the Express Check-out Form 24 hours-a-day until May 18, 3:00pm. Fill out the form and turn it into the Atrium, along with your mattress pad. A staff member will go through your room after your departure and assess any damages. Full Check-Out: Come to the Atrium when you are ready to check-out.* An RLS member will escort you to your room to assess any damages. At that time, you will return your mattress pad and fill out a mail forwarding address card. *Available check-out times: • Monday - Thursday: 9:00am - 10:00pm • Friday: 9:00am - 3:00pm You are required to leave University Courtyard 24 hours after your last final. All check-outs must be completed by 3:00pm on Friday. Once checked out you may not re-enter your room. What if I’m graduating? • Residents must fill out an extended stay application at the Atrium Desk and submit before Friday, May 11 at 12:00pm. • Check your email for a message notifying you that you were approved for late check-out, then come to the Atrium before 5:00pm on Wednesday, May 16 to re-program your room key for an extended stay. • Graduating students will not be charged the extra one night stay. • All graduating residents must be checked out by 5:00pm on Saturday, May 19. Please see Atrium Desk when you’re ready to check-out. I’m staying for Summer Session, what should I do? • We must have a completed summer application on file. Applications are available at the Atrium desk or at www.universitycourtyard.org. • Residents must fill out an extended stay application at the Atrium desk and submit before Friday, May 11 at 12:00pm and pay $23.00 for each additional night stayed. • Summer Session room assignments are given at check-in. • Summer Session students must come to the Atrium Customer Service Desk before 5:00pm on Wednesday, May 16 to re-program their room key for an extended stay. • Plan to move out of your current room on Sunday, May 20 after 9:00am and pick up your new Saflok key and check-in form at the Atrium Desk. • All moves must be complete by Monday, May 21 at12:00pm. Are you a 2018-19 Returning Resident? Your $150 Security Deposit will remain on file for the 2018-19 year. Any unpaid balance must be paid before June 1 to keep your current room assignment. • Fall check-in begins on Sunday, August 19, 2018, at 9:00am. • If you plan to arrive later than 11:00pm on Monday, August 20 you must notify University Courtyard by July 31 for a Late Arrival date, or your bed assignment may be given away.
